How to use mobile broadband in businesss

O2 Mobile Broadband

Unusually, the home page for O2’s business service invites you to select how many users you’d like to sign up: anything from one to ten. The bad news is this doesn’t automatically apply a discount, with the cost sticking at £17.02 exc VAT per user if you sign up for 12 months and £12.77 exc VAT for 18 or 24 months (the latter deal discounts to £8.51 per month for the first four months).

Those tariffs all assume a 3GB monthly usage, with a cost of 15p per megabyte if you exceed that limit. This rounds up to £150 for 1GB, which is why heavy internet users should consider the 9GB option. This costs £32.34 exc VAT or £23.83 exc VAT per month, depending on length of contract.

You can also sign up to O2’s Data Abroad tariffs. For £10 per user per month, you get a 10MB allowance; for £70 per user per month, 200MB. At time of purchase, you can choose the USB modem, a PC Card version or an ExpressCard option, all of which are free.

O2 has sensibly partnered with The Cloud to give its mobile broadband customers access to all its hotpots, and the bundled software’s clever integration of hotspots is one of this product’s highlights. For instance, it will tell you if there’s a faster hotspot within range, or you can search for a hotspot based on your current location.

Unfortunately, you may need to as speed isn’t one of O2’s strengths. In our tests, it only managed a maximum of 440Kbits/sec, and potentially of even more annoyance if you’re out visiting a client is that image compression can’t be turned off in the software.
